Tesla is going to shut down parts of its mega factory Giga Shanghai, this weekend. The production lines of Giga Shanghai will be closed for upgrading the manufacturing plant that will roll out the upcoming Tesla Model 3 Refresh.

According to Bloomberg, people familiar with the matter said that the plant has two phases for vehicle manufacturing, and some workers on the first phase won’t be allowed on production lines from as soon as Sunday, as the work on improving them is undertaken. The factory upgrades will take almost a month to complete and will directly affect the production and assembly of the new Model 3 which is expected to launch soon in China. 

Last month Tesla failed to get approval for expanding its Giga Shanghai factory from Chinese authorities. Though the Chinese government did not give an official reason for withholding the license, experts suggested that the delay was due to Beijing’s concerns over data security, related to Starlink. Tesla CEO Elon Musk is also the head of the internet-from-space initiative Starlink, and government authorities are worried about security issues relating to the satellite internet project. 

Giga Shanghai and Model 3 Refresh

Giga Shanghai also known as Gigafactory 3 is Tesla’s first overseas factory located in Shanghai, China. Established in 2018, it is one of the five Gigafactories owned by Tesla. The factory specializes in assembling both Model 3 a compact Sedan and Model Y a crossover.

The Tesla Model 3 Refresh is a soon-to-be-launched, upgraded version of the Model 3. It is an important project for the company, as Tesla aims to make a comeback in China using the Model 3 Refresh. 

Code-named project ‘Highland’, the Model 3 Refresh will use Teslas’ largest casting technology. This new technology helps the company to increase its manufacturing efficiency and has already been used on Tesla Model Y.  The company remains tight-lipped about the exact upgrades for the refresh model. Still, images of the camouflaged test drives in California show that the new model will have a significant facelift. The new model is expected to come with Tesla’s Hardware 4.0 and weigh less than its predecessor. 

Tesla the pioneer and global leader in Electric Vehicles was once the number one EV seller in China. But last year, it was overthrown by Chinese EV maker BYD. BYD the Shenzen-based car maker sold a record number of  EVs in 2022 and dethroned Tesla as the number one EV seller in the world. 

Tesla faces stiff competition from companies like BYD and Nio Inc. which are dominating the Chinese market. To outpace the competition, the company is now pushing for the launch of the Model 3 Refresh and rushing to upgrade its facilities.
